Auto anti-collision technology is one of the main research subjects of automobiles‘ safety technology. Aiming at the key technology of Auto anti-collision, measuring the distance from obstacles, based on the theory of phase laser distance ranging, Laser Diode (LD) distance-measuring system for auto anti-collision has been developed to solve the problem of on-line measuring distance technology in middle to long distance utilizing the good characteristics of LD when modulating its optical intensity and adopting typical kinds of filter techniques in this paper. By theoretical analysis, adopting typical kinds of filter techniques can reduce the interference of strong light, so distance-measuring range can be 0. 5-100 m in daytime or 1-200 m at night. And more, from theoretical analysis and experiment result, it can guarantee the high measuring resolution which can be less than 24. 5 mmutilizing the method of two Laser Diode optical intensity modulating wavelength and complimenting precise calibration and revision. The idea of LD distance-measuring technology is novel and feasible and this technology can be applied in Auto anti-collision.  相似文献

Active optical clock   总被引:1,自引:1,他引:0  
This article presents the principles and techniques of active optical clock, a special laser combining the laser physics of one-atom laser, bad-cavity gas laser, super-cavity stabilized laser and optical atomic clock together. As a simple example, an active optical clock based on thermal strontium atomic beam shows a quantum-limited linewidth of 0.51 Hz, which is insensitive to laser cavity-length noise, and may surpass the recorded narrowest 6.7 Hz of Hg ion optical clock and 1.5 Hz of very recent optical lattice clock. The estimated 0.1 Hz one-second instability and 0.27 Hz uncertainty are limited only by the relativistic Doppler effect, and can be improved by cold atoms. A Disk Scheduling Algorithm: SPFF   总被引:1,自引:0,他引:1  
We put forward an optimal disk schedule with n disk requests and prove its optimality mathematically.Generalizing the idea of an optimal disk schedule, we remove the limit of n requests and, at the same time, consider the dynamically arrival model of disk requests to obtain an algorithm, shortest path first-fit first (SPFF). This algorithm is based on the shortest path of disk head motion constructed by all the pendent requests. From view of the head moving distance, it has the stronger glohality than SSTF. From view of the head-moving direction, it has the better flexibility than SCAN. Therefore, SPFF keeps the advantage of SCAN and, at the same time, absorbs the strength of SSTF. The algorithm SPFF not only shows the more superiority than other scheduling polices, but also have higher adjustability to meet the computer system's different demands.  相似文献

三维光数据存储技术   总被引:5,自引:0,他引:5  
不断提高存储介质的存储容量和存储密度是信息科学的研究热点之一,在三维空间中进行数据存储将大幅度提高存储密度和存储容量,是实现超高密度光存储的有效方法。介绍了双光子吸收光存储、光谱烧孔光存储、激光全息存储和透明介质的飞秒脉冲体存储等三维光存储的进展、数据存储的原理以及各种存储方法有待解决的问题。  相似文献

在符号周期-光源线宽乘积较大的PDM-CO-OFDM系统中,光相位噪声引入的子载波间串扰(ICI)极大地劣化了系统的性能.采用高阶调制格式(如16QAM)的PDM-CO-OFDM系统对光相位噪声的敏感度随调制格式的升高而增加.针对上述受光相位噪声影响较大的系统,该文提出一种采用线性插值、相位传递和符号分割的光相位噪声抑制算法,即P-LI-SCPEC.推导了算法的数学模型,通过蒙特卡洛仿真研究了该算法的性能,并与已有的几种光相位噪声抑制算法进行了横向对比.仿真结果表明,该算法能有效地抑制光相位噪声,提高系统对光源线宽的容忍度,其性能优于此前提出的LI-SCPEC算法.该算法对于PDM-CO-OFDM技术在采用廉价光源的光接入网及采用高阶调制格式的主干网中的应用都具有重要的意义.  相似文献
